Abstract

The invention discloses a kind of methods of arrowhead water planting nursery, include the following steps:(1) terminal bud sterilizes:Arrowhead terminal bud is cut, terminal bud is immersed in thimerosal and sterilizes 30 45min;(2) water planting nursery:By step (1), treated that terminal bud uniformly applies in slag water culture pond, keeps 2 5cm of water layer, after growth 5 10 days, nutrient solution is added, keeps 8 15cm of water layer, can be transplanted after 25 30 days.The method of arrowhead water planting nursery of the present invention, water planting arrowhead seedling can not only save labour, convenient for management, but also can break through season limit, accomplish rapidly to provide of the right age, healthy and strong, nontoxic seedling, shorten the time that vegetable grower is engaged in arrowhead production.Water planting nursery arrowhead growing way is more vigorous, well developed root system, and the diseases such as smut are substantially reduced.Root system is isolated with soil, can avoid various soil-borne diseases, without progress soil disinfection.Nutrient solution seedling robustness is replaced without midway and is higher than common seedling raising manners, and for well developed root system to the adaptable of water planting, tillering speed is fast, and 25 30 day period of nursery stage is short.

Background technology
Arrowhead, monocotyledon, Alismataceae.Perennial emergent aquactic plant.Plant is tall and big.Overgrown, there are many roots for base portion. Very thin stolon is nearby born in root, and stem end is expanded in bulb, bulb diameter 3-5CM after autumn.In the entire growth course of arrowhead In, nursery is often a complexity and the process taken a lot of work, and growth important link, it can be arrowhead to cultivate healthy and strong seedling The growth in field is laid a good foundation.Traditional nursery by the way of soil, selects good water-retaining property using bulb or terminal bud cuttage Nursery field after, plough deeply, leveling earth, using the terminal bud on arrowhead bulb or bulb, by seeding row spacing 10cm square cuttage to mud On soil, shoaling layer is kept during entire nursery.This method is not only time-consuming, and often there is also sprout term diseases seriously, crops for rotation The problems such as season is particularly thorny, multiple crop index is low.

Invention content
The purpose of the present invention is to provide a kind of methods of arrowhead water planting nursery, to overcome arrowhead nursery pest and disease damage tight The disadvantage of weight, period length.
It is another object of the present invention to provide a kind of nutrient solutions for arrowhead water planting nursery.
To achieve the above object, the present invention provides a kind of method of arrowhead water planting nursery, include the following steps:
(1) terminal bud sterilizes:Arrowhead terminal bud is cut, terminal bud is immersed in thimerosal and sterilizes 30-45min;
(2) water planting nursery:By step (1), treated that terminal bud uniformly applies in slag water culture pond, keeps water layer 2-5cm, raw After long 5-10 days, nutrient solution is added, keeps water layer 8-15cm, can be transplanted after 25-30 days.
Preferably, in above-mentioned technical proposal, it is to be cut at the first ring of arrowhead bulb that arrowhead terminal bud is cut in step (1).
Preferably, in above-mentioned technical proposal, the thimerosal in step (1) is the carbendazim of 700-1000 times of liquid.
Preferably, in above-mentioned technical proposal, the nutrient solution in step (2) is mainly made of following raw material:6- benzylaminos Purine, IBA, ammonium nitrate, calcium nitrate, potassium nitrate, ferric sulfate, copper sulphate, niacin, manganese dioxide and boric acid powder.
Preferably, in above-mentioned technical proposal, in terms of nutrient solution described in every liter, the nutrient solution is mainly by following raw material system At:6- benzylaminopurines 1-6mg, IBA (indolebutyric acid) 20-60mg, ammonium nitrate 400-450mg, calcium nitrate 300-350mg, Potassium nitrate 300-320mg, ferric sulfate 300-400mg, copper sulphate 180-200mg, niacin 50-80mg, manganese dioxide 8-12mg and Boric acid powder 10-15mg.
Preferably, in above-mentioned technical proposal, the pH value of the nutrient solution is 5.8-6.2.
Preferably, in above-mentioned technical proposal, be added hydrochloric acid solution and/or sodium hydroxide solution adjust liquid PH value to 5.8-6.2。
A kind of nutrient solution for arrowhead water planting nursery, the nutrient solution are mainly made of following raw material:6- benzylaminos Purine, IBA, ammonium nitrate, calcium nitrate, potassium nitrate, ferric sulfate, copper sulphate, niacin, manganese dioxide and boric acid powder.
Preferably, in above-mentioned technical proposal, the nutrient solution for arrowhead water planting nursery, in terms of every liter of nutrient solution, institute Nutrient solution is stated mainly to be made of following raw material:6- benzylaminopurines 1-6mg, IBA20-60mg, ammonium nitrate 400-450mg, nitre Sour calcium 300-350mg, potassium nitrate 300-320mg, ferric sulfate 300-400mg, copper sulphate 180-200mg, niacin 50-80mg, two Manganese oxide 8-12mg and boric acid powder 10-15mg;The pH value of the nutrient solution is 5.8-6.2.
Preferably, in above-mentioned technical proposal, be added hydrochloric acid solution and/or sodium hydroxide solution adjust liquid PH value to 5.8-6.2。
Compared with prior art, the present invention has the advantages that:
(1) method of arrowhead water planting nursery of the present invention, water planting arrowhead seedling can not only save labour, convenient for management, but also can dash forward Broken season limit, accomplishes rapidly to provide of the right age, healthy and strong, nontoxic seedling, shortens the time that vegetable grower is engaged in arrowhead production.Water planting Nursery arrowhead growing way is more vigorous, well developed root system, and the diseases such as smut are substantially reduced.Root system is isolated with soil, can avoid various soil Disease is passed, without progress soil disinfection.Traditional propagation by corm is replaced using terminal bud simultaneously, it is root system that bulb amount, which is greatly saved, A relatively stable growing environment is provided, replacing nutrient solution seedling robustness without midway is higher than common seedling raising manners, root system To the adaptable of water planting, tillering speed is fast for prosperity, and the 25-30 days periods of nursery stage are short.
(2) nutrient solution that the present invention uses can not only provide arrowhead growth institute according to the key factor of arrowhead seedling early growth The whole nutrition needed, moreover it is possible to promote absorption of the arrowhead to nutrient solution, while can be good at controlling the adaptation of plant pair nutrient solution Degree, avoid leading to the problem of plant absorb not exclusively and caused by malnutritive, arrowhead well developed root system, tiller is fast, and ability is strong, Conducive to the survival rate of raising arrowhead transplanting.
Specific implementation mode
With reference to specific embodiment, the specific implementation mode of the present invention is described in detail, it is to be understood that this hair Bright protection domain is not restricted by specific implementation.
Embodiment 1
A kind of method of arrowhead water planting nursery, includes the following steps:
(1) terminal bud sterilizes:Cut arrowhead terminal bud, it is preferable that cut at the first ring of arrowhead bulb, terminal bud is immersed in 30-45min is sterilized in the carbendazim thimerosal of 700-1000 times of liquid;
(2) water planting nursery:By step (1), treated that terminal bud uniformly applies in slag water culture pond, keeps water layer 2-5cm, raw After long 5-10 days, nutrient solution is added, keeps water layer 8-15cm, can be transplanted after 25-30 days.
Nutrient solution in step (2), in terms of nutrient solution described in every liter, the nutrient solution is mainly made of following raw material:6- Benzylaminopurine 1mg, IBA20mg, ammonium nitrate 400mg, calcium nitrate 350mg, potassium nitrate 320mg, ferric sulfate 300mg, sulfuric acid Copper 180mg, niacin 80mg, manganese dioxide 8mg and boric acid powder 15mg;The pH value of the nutrient solution is 5.8, and hydrochloric acid solution is added And/or sodium hydroxide solution adjusts liquid PH value to 5.8.
Embodiment 2
The present embodiment and the difference of embodiment 1 are that the nutrient solution in step (2) is described in terms of nutrient solution described in every liter Nutrient solution is mainly made of following raw material:6- benzylaminopurines 3mg, IBA30mg, ammonium nitrate 430mg, calcium nitrate 330mg, nitre Sour potassium 310mg, ferric sulfate 350mg, copper sulphate 190mg, niacin 70mg, manganese dioxide 10mg and boric acid powder 13mg;The nutrition The pH value of liquid is 6.0, and hydrochloric acid solution is added and/or sodium hydroxide solution adjusts liquid PH value to 6.0.
Embodiment 3
The present embodiment and the difference of embodiment 1 are that the nutrient solution in step (2) is described in terms of nutrient solution described in every liter Nutrient solution is mainly made of following raw material:6- benzylaminopurines 6mg, IBA60mg, ammonium nitrate 450mg, calcium nitrate 300mg, nitre Sour potassium 300mg, ferric sulfate 400mg, copper sulphate 200mg, niacin 50mg, manganese dioxide 12mg and boric acid powder 10mg;The nutrition The pH value of liquid is 6.2.Hydrochloric acid solution is added and/or sodium hydroxide solution adjusts liquid PH value to 6.2.
Embodiment 4
The present embodiment and the difference of embodiment 1 are that the nutrient solution in step (2) is described in terms of nutrient solution described in every liter Nutrient solution is mainly made of following raw material:6- benzylaminopurines 8mg, IBA80mg, ammonium nitrate 430mg, calcium nitrate 330mg, nitre Sour potassium 310mg, ferric sulfate 350mg, copper sulphate 190mg, niacin 70mg, manganese dioxide 10mg and boric acid powder 13mg;The nutrition The pH value of liquid is 6.0, and hydrochloric acid solution is added and/or sodium hydroxide solution adjusts liquid PH value to 6.0.
Arrowhead is cultivated in the method for above-mentioned arrowhead water planting nursery, is cultivated using the nutrient solution of various concentration, it is different Concentration nutrient solution is to arrowhead Rooting effect, as shown in table 1.
2 various concentration nutrient solution of table is to arrowhead Rooting effect
As shown in table 2, for arrowhead terminal bud in IBA20-30mg/L, 6-BA 1-3mg/L, indices are optimal, are taken root 3 days time, rooting rate 90% or so, average root length are in above the average, and root system is more flourishing, and root system tiller number is more, and plant is long Gesture is vigorous.
